Mixed Reactions Trail New PDP Members' Defection To APC In Kwara
The news of the defection of members of the new Peoples Democratic Party (nPDP) to the All Progressives Congress (APC) in Abuja yesterday was received with mixed feelings by the supporters of the APC in Kwara State.
The leadership of the factionalised APC in the state claimed that they were in the dark on what the political development portends for them.
LEADERSHIP gathered that men of the state police command mounted surveillance at the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P)'s secretariat in Ilorin to ensure security and prevent likely break down of law and order, as it was feared that some people from old PDP may invade the secretariat with intention to take over.
Investigations showed that some people at the PDP secretariat located along Nupe Road, GRA, Ilorin had pulled down the flag of PDP and covered the name of the party on its billboard, early in the morning, when they heard of the development.
However, the leadership of the party later directed some staff of the party's secretariat to replace the removed flags and clean the paint on the party's billboard.
Speaking with journalists, the state chairman of the PDP, Alhaji Isola Balogun-Fulani, said he and his people are still in PDP.
"We are still in PDP. We have not been told otherwise. We expect our leader to formally give us directive on the development in the party. You know, we cannot just do anything based on media report. So, we are still in PDP", he said.
Also speaking, the former chairman of Congress for Progressive Change (CPC) in the state, Alhaji Sulaiman Buhari, said issues at hand would be settled as they unfold.
"I think with the rumour here and there, I think all the actions so far indicate that they have finally joined the party and they are talking of merger. When they are talking of merger, at least everybody would be carried along in the state.
"So, they have to come and sit down with the stakeholders on the modality to harmonise the structure together. We don't have option since that is a national decision. Like I said, whether comfortable or not comfortable, as a party man, there is nothing I can do to that than to follow the directives of the national executive of the party. There is nothing we can do. I don't belong to any candidate, I am a party man".
